Any number that is divisible by 3 is also divisible by 6.

Find a counterexample to show that the conjecture is false.
 21
18
24
12

21/3 = 7        21/6 = 3.5
18/3 = 6        18/6 = 3
24/3 = 8        24/6 = 4
12/3 = 4        12/6 = 2

Each can be divided to obtain an integer, except:

21/6 = 3.5

So, while 21 can be divided by 3, it cannot be divided by 6 (for an integer anyway)
